CB Stream Preview

Hover over a room card to preview the stream in a floating popup with volume, opacity, and PiP controls.

Você precisará instalar uma extensão como Tampermonkey, Greasemonkey ou Violentmonkey para instalar este script.

Você precisará instalar uma extensão como Tampermonkey para instalar este script.

Você precisará instalar uma extensão como Tampermonkey ou Violentmonkey para instalar este script.

Você precisará instalar uma extensão como Tampermonkey ou Userscripts para instalar este script.

Você precisará instalar uma extensão como o Tampermonkey para instalar este script.

Você precisará instalar um gerenciador de scripts de usuário para instalar este script.

(Eu já tenho um gerenciador de scripts de usuário, me deixe instalá-lo!)

Advertisement:

Você precisará instalar uma extensão como o Stylus para instalar este estilo.

Você precisará instalar uma extensão como o Stylus para instalar este estilo.

Você precisará instalar uma extensão como o Stylus para instalar este estilo.

Você precisará instalar um gerenciador de estilos de usuário para instalar este estilo.

Você precisará instalar um gerenciador de estilos de usuário para instalar este estilo.

Você precisará instalar um gerenciador de estilos de usuário para instalar este estilo.

(Eu já possuo um gerenciador de estilos de usuário, me deixar fazer a instalação!)

Advertisement:

Autor
Lucieee
Instalações hoje
0
Total de instalações
102
Avaliações
0 0 0
Versão
1.012
Criado
19/04/2026
Atualizado
19/04/2026
Tamanho
34,9 KB
Licença
MIT
Aplicável a

🎥 CB Stream Preview (Advanced)

A hover-preview tool with a focus on multitasking and customization.

This script takes the classic hover-preview idea and pushes it further. It’s designed for those who want to keep an eye on multiple rooms simultaneously without cluttering their browser tabs.


✨ Features & Interaction

  • Instant Hover Preview: Simply hover over a room card to peek at the live action.
  • Pin & Multitask: Click the Pin icon (Top Left) to make a preview "sticky." You can open and pin as many streams as your PC can handle—perfect for a custom multi-view setup.
  • Dynamic Resizing: Once a stream is visible, you can resize it instantly by scrolling your mouse wheel while hovering over the popup, or by dragging the bottom-right corner.
  • Ghost Mode (Opacity Slider): Located right next to the mute button. Slide it down to make the streams transparent—great for "incognito" viewing or keeping a pinned stream over the page content without blocking your view.
  • Audio Control: Streams start muted to save your ears, but can be unmuted via the Top Right toggle.
  • Quick Navigation: Click the model's name in the Bottom Left to open their full room in a new tab.
  • Settings/ options: Since not everyone wants all options, settings can be toggled in the code itself. If there's demand I might make it available somewhere on the website itself, but for now this is how you can adjust which options are available.

  • Draggable Windows: Click and drag any pinned stream to position it anywhere on your screen.
  • Scroll Tracking: Pinned streams stay in place even when you scroll through the main site gallery.
  • Picture-in-Picture: Includes a dedicated PiP button for when you want to move the video outside of the browser entirely.

💻 A Note on Performance

There is no hard limit on the number of popups you can open. However, remember that every live stream requires CPU and GPU power. If you start to feel some lag, try closing a few pinned windows. Your performance will ultimately depend on your own PC's specs!


📜 Credits & License

  • Inspiration: Credit to danmaclann for the inspiration and for providing a foundation via their MIT-licensed work.
  • Development: Mainly vibe-coded with minor manual adjustments.
  • Feedback: Happy to continue to provide additional features! If you have recommendations or find a bug, feel free to reach out.

License: Distributed under the MIT License.